Chickadee : criminal mastermind / by Silvie, Monica,author.(CARDINAL)870569; Ellis, Elina,illustrator.(CARDINAL)607044;
Includes bibliographical references."Watch out on your next walk through the forest, because you just might encounter a real rapscallion in the form of a tiny bird! In this hilarious tale, Chickadee recounts how he went from a normal bird 'childhood' to a daring life of crime. One cold, snowy morning, shivering and hungry, he discovers a vault of gold -- and steals from it! His natural colouring resembling a mask helps him blend in as he makes his rounds of the forest. It's an exciting life, with hawks to fend off and treasure to hide all over the forest... but is it as glamorous as it appears? It can get pretty lonely being a fearsome marauder, and it might be nice to have a friend. When Chickadee is spotted one day, he learns that stealing gold may be fun, but making friends is easier than he thinks."--AD530LAccelerated Reader AR

Oh, chickadee! / by Jacobson, Jennifer,1958-author.(CARDINAL)352599; Hogan, Jamie,illustrator.(CARDINAL)478907;
"Its curiosity, friendliness, bravery, and acrobatic antics have long made the black-capped chickadee a favorite of bird watchers of all ages. Oh, Chickadee presents a year in the life of a chickadee, answering such questions as, Where do they nest? How do they protect themselves from predators? and How do they survive the frigid winter? This informative book, written by award-winning author Jennifer Richard Jacobson and illustrated in vibrant chalk pastel and charcoal pencil by celebrated illustrator Jamie Hogan, brings the more hidden world of these endearing birds into view." --Back cover.
